Things To Do
-
Admire the Clay Carvings: Spend time looking at the 3D-style wall art that brings the stories of the Jataka to life.
Offer a Butter Lamp: Follow the Himalayan tradition of lighting a lamp to remove the "darkness of ignorance.
" Spin the Prayer Wheels: The monastery has a series of prayer wheels at the entrance that you can spin while walking clockwise.
Consult a Monk: Occasionally, resident monks are available to explain the symbolism of the various Vajrayana deities depicted in the murals.
Photograph the Exterior: The colorful and ornate Bhutanese woodwork is a dream for any architectural photographer.

Architecture:
The architecture of the Royal Bhutan Monastery is a brilliant display of the Dzong style native to the Bhutanese mountains.
Structure Dimensions: The main temple is a multi-story building with a wide base and sloping roofs, standing approximately 40 feet tall.

Design Elements: The exterior features traditional Bhutanese woodwork, intricately painted in vibrant reds, yellows, and blues. The windows and doors are carved with patterns of "Tashi Tagye" (the eight auspicious symbols).
Internal Murals: Inside, the 3D-like Clay Carvings on the walls are a unique architectural feature, providing a tactile and visual narrative of the Buddha's life. The roofs are topped with golden finials that represent the spiritual peak of the Himalayan kingdom. -
